Defensive Line: Charles Snowden

The Raiders didn't use any draft picks on the defensive line this year, but they did bring in four undrafted free agents up front. Those four could push a guy like Charles Snowden, a defensive end who hasn't seen game action since 2021 while in Chicago.

The four undrafted free agents up front include Baylor's TJ Franklin, North Carolina's Tomari Fox, Iowa's Noah Shannon and Washington State's Ron Stone Jr. Snowden also has at least four guys ahead of him, just at defensive end, including Maxx Crosby, Malcolm Koonce, Elerson Smith and Janarius Robinson.

Linebacker: Amari Burney

In the fifth round, the Raiders selected Ohio State linebacker Tommy Eichenberg, who comes in and slots ahead of 2023 sixth-round pick Amari Burney, but behind Divine Deablo. Las Vegas also has Robert Spillane and Luke Masterson, both of whom will be kept over Burney, right now. It all depends on how many linebackers the Raiders want to keep, but Burney looks like he could be cutting it close.
